Asif Pervaiz

Extra Bio Info:

Asif Pervaiz is imprisoned and sentenced to death for blasphemy.

In early October 2013, Pervaiz, a garment factory worker, was accused by a work colleague of sending blasphemous text messages. On October 10, 2013, authorities arrested Pervaiz. The original police report filed against him reportedly accused him of "intending to outrage religious feelings" (Sec. 295-A PPC), "desecrating the Qur'an" (Sec. 295-B PPC), and "insulting the Prophet Muhammad" (Sec. 295-C PPC).

On September 8, 2020, Pervaiz was sentenced to death and fined 50,000 rupees.  Based on the court order as seen by Reuters, he would first serve three years in prison for "misusing" his phone in relation to the incident and then be executed. Pervaiz's lawyer has said that the ruling would be appealed. 

Pervaiz is reportedly a father of four.
